mirror of
https://git.openldap.org/openldap/openldap.git
synced 2025-12-21 07:09:34 -05:00
Add missing sockerr call
This commit is contained in:
parent
3112f21612
commit
8670bb6ba2
1 changed files with 2 additions and 1 deletions
|
|
@ -279,6 +279,7 @@ static Listener * open_listener( const char* url )
|
||||||
do {
|
do {
|
||||||
l.sl_sd = socket( sai->ai_family, sai->ai_socktype, sai->ai_protocol);
|
l.sl_sd = socket( sai->ai_family, sai->ai_socktype, sai->ai_protocol);
|
||||||
if ( l.sl_sd == AC_SOCKET_INVALID ) {
|
if ( l.sl_sd == AC_SOCKET_INVALID ) {
|
||||||
|
int err = sock_errno();
|
||||||
Debug( LDAP_DEBUG_ANY,
|
Debug( LDAP_DEBUG_ANY,
|
||||||
"daemon: socket() failed errno=%d (%s)\n", err,
|
"daemon: socket() failed errno=%d (%s)\n", err,
|
||||||
sock_errstr(err), 0 );
|
sock_errstr(err), 0 );
|
||||||
|
|
@ -437,7 +438,7 @@ static Listener * open_listener( const char* url )
|
||||||
# ifdef LDAP_PF_UNIX
|
# ifdef LDAP_PF_UNIX
|
||||||
case AF_UNIX:
|
case AF_UNIX:
|
||||||
if ( chmod( (char *)sai->ai_addr, S_IRWXU ) < 0 ) {
|
if ( chmod( (char *)sai->ai_addr, S_IRWXU ) < 0 ) {
|
||||||
err = sock_errno();
|
int err = sock_errno();
|
||||||
Debug( LDAP_DEBUG_ANY, "daemon: fchmod(%ld) failed errno=%d (%s)",
|
Debug( LDAP_DEBUG_ANY, "daemon: fchmod(%ld) failed errno=%d (%s)",
|
||||||
(long) l.sl_sd, err, sock_errstr(err) );
|
(long) l.sl_sd, err, sock_errstr(err) );
|
||||||
tcp_close( l.sl_sd );
|
tcp_close( l.sl_sd );
|
||||||
|
|
|
||||||
Loading…
Reference in a new issue